 Abstract: A device, composed of a nonlinear crystal and a dichroic mirror, features intensity-dependent reflection and may be used as a passive mode locker. The pulse shortening of a Gaussian light pulse due to reflection by this nonlinear mirror has been calculated and compared to that of a saturable absorber used for mode locking.
